This Date in Weather History

1638 - The journal of John Winthrop recorded that a mighty tempest struck eastern New England. This second severe hurricane in three years blew down many trees in mile long tracks.

About Blissfield, Ohio

Blissfield is an unincorporated community in southwestern Clark Township, Coshocton County, Ohio, United States. It has a post office with the ZIP code 43805. It lies along State Route 60 between Warsaw and Killbuck.
